President of Cyprus leaves to Brussels for EU summit

President of Cyprus leaves to Brussels for EU summit

The President of the Republic of Cyprus Nicos Anastasiades is leaving tomorrow for Brussels. In the capital of Belgium he will participate in the European Council summit, which will be held on October 15 and 16.

At the summit, EU leaders will discuss the deteriorating epidemiological situation and relations with Britain after the Braxit. Special attention will be paid to climate change and interaction with Africa.

During the summit Nicos Anastasiades will inform the Council about the latest developments concerning Turkish provocations and illegal actions in the suburb of Famagusta-Varosha, as well as in the exclusive economic zone of the Republic of Cyprus in the Mediterranean Sea.

President Anastasiades will be accompanied to Brussels by an official representative of the government, Kyriakos Koushos.
